Output ef0acbe7c358a0160c112ed55a21a5f3e65709eb58e2bb0adfc6a0dde99625e5:0
- value
 - 29124040
 - script pubkey
 - OP_HASH160 OP_PUSHBYTES_20 deb0f37c71d9615931fb6a32d972c64b9e790cf9 OP_EQUAL
 - address
 - 3MzVuuh9JdK9rMyGr8jW4Nwtqp9z4U8JCk
 - transaction
 - ef0acbe7c358a0160c112ed55a21a5f3e65709eb58e2bb0adfc6a0dde99625e5
 - confirmations
 - 316339
 - spent
 - true